The NW Indiana Earth Partnership is getting into restoration mode! Yesterday, we planted a rain garden at Lake Hills Elementary! Today, we did a woodland restoration at Barker Middle School! We're working hard to get some more pervious surfaces in Michigan City to protect the water in Lake Michigan! We are also amazed at how connected some kids get to the plants! PICTURES TO COME!
